Microsoft Teams Workflows Webhooks¶
Microsoft Teams via Workflows Webhooks allows you to send messages to a Teams channel. This is useful for automating notifications from your application or service.
When setting up a new product in GCP, the gcp-product-factory
has a configuration item called msteams_channel_webhook_urls
which will automatically set up the
required plumbing in your GCP product to send alerts or notifications to the specified Teams
channel.
Setting up a webhook¶
Prerequisites:
- You must be an admin of the team that owns the Teams channel you want to send messages to.
Steps:
- In the Teams channel, click on the three dots next to the channel name and select Workflows.
- Search for Post to a channel and click on it.
- Give it a meaningful name and click Next.
- Ensure the Details match your team and channel (they should).
- Click the Add workflow button.
- Copy the URL that is generated, which is the webhook URL.
- Add that to your GCP product configuration into the
msteams_channel_webhook_urls
map.
